Top Ranked Universities in Ohio - Highest Enrollment

Rank in Ohio Highest Enrollment
2020 2015 School Name 2020 2015
1 1 Ohio State University-Main Campus 61,170 57,466 (6.4%)
2 2 University of Cincinnati-Main Campus 37,886 34,379 (10.2%)
3 4 Ohio University-Main Campus 28,480 28,786 (1.1%)
4 3 Kent State University at Kent 28,122 28,998 (3.0%)
5 6 Columbus State Community College 27,343 25,249 (8.3%)
6 5 Cuyahoga Community College District 23,440 27,910 (16.0%)
7 8 University of Toledo 20,237 20,743 (2.4%)
8 10 Miami University-Oxford 19,934 17,901 (11.4%)
9 7 University of Akron Main Campus 18,731 24,932 (24.9%)
10 9 Sinclair Community College 18,576 19,176 (3.1%)
11 12 Bowling Green State University-Main Campus 17,540 16,958 (3.4%)
12 11 Cleveland State University 16,069 17,497 (8.2%)
13 13 Wright State University-Main Campus 14,403 16,656 (13.5%)
14 51 Eastern Gateway Community College 13,940 2,929 (375.9%)
15 16 Youngstown State University 12,607 13,352 (5.6%)
16 20 Case Western Reserve University 11,890 10,325 (15.2%)
17 14 Stark State College 11,654 15,450 (24.6%)
18 19 University of Dayton 11,241 10,835 (3.7%)
19 17 Lorain County Community College 10,644 12,274 (13.3%)
20 15 Owens Community College 9,460 14,691 (35.6%)
